Transaction 7873d7955efcab37e32808937033eda617df1b32892f2ffbd54d5054dda196df

1 Input
2 Outputs
  • 7873d7955efcab37e32808937033eda617df1b32892f2ffbd54d5054dda196df:0
  • value  4000000
    address  3KshisiPKCwZwHNSqdSqv1aACmyzMtu4KY
  • 7873d7955efcab37e32808937033eda617df1b32892f2ffbd54d5054dda196df:1
  • value  20109144
    address  1JTCYEiEEM5nzwufE4svx9e8EDit2u5mff